How We Score Casinos
Each casino receives a score out of 10, calculated from seven weighted categories. The weighting reflects what matters most to players:
| Category | Weight | What We Measure |
| Withdrawal Speed & Fees | 25% | Actual tested time from request to receipt. Penalised for fees. |
| Bonus Terms Fairness | 20% | Wagering requirements, max withdrawal caps, game restrictions, expiry. |
| Licensing & Safety | 20% | License jurisdiction, complaint history, player fund protection. |
| Game Selection | 15% | Number of games, provider quality, live casino, slots variety. |
| Customer Support | 10% | Live chat response time, accuracy of answers, availability. |
| Payment Methods | 5% | Variety of deposit/withdrawal options including crypto. |
| Mobile Experience | 5% | Mobile browser quality, app availability, speed. |
Our 7-Step Review Process
01
License Verification
We verify the casino's license directly with the issuing regulatory authority β not just by reading what the casino claims on its website. We check for active status, any sanctions, and the jurisdiction's player protection standards.
Sources: UKGC register, MGA license check, CuraΓ§ao eGaming database
02
Registration & KYC Terms
We read the operator's published registration and identity verification requirements β what documents are needed, stated verification timeframes, and whether the disclosed process is straightforward or adds friction.
We flag any dark patterns or misleading opt-ins described in the sign-up flow
03
Deposit & Bonus Claim
We read the full terms and conditions document directly from the operator β not just the promotional summary β to identify wagering requirements, game restrictions, maximum withdrawal limits, and expiry dates.
We flag any discrepancy between advertised terms and the full T&Cs
04
Withdrawal Windows
We combine the operator's stated processing window for each method β crypto, e-wallet, and card β with typical blockchain confirmation times, then cross-reference the result against aggregated public player reports. Any fees are documented from the published terms. This is the most heavily weighted factor in our scoring.
Crypto, Skrill/Neteller, and Visa/Mastercard assessed separately where available
05
Game & Software Audit
We catalogue the game library β total count, software providers, live casino availability, and mobile compatibility. We check whether RTP (return to player) figures are published and verify provably fair certification on crypto games.
We check for presence of games from top providers: NetEnt, Pragmatic Play, Evolution
06
Support Assessment
We evaluate which support channels are published (live chat, email, phone) and cross-reference public player reports of response time, accuracy, and helpfulness.
Public reports covering bonus terms clarifications, withdrawal queries, and account issues carry the most weight
07
Complaint Research
We check AskGamblers, Casino Guru, and Trustpilot for player complaints. We look at complaint volume, the nature of issues raised, and β crucially β how the casino responds to and resolves disputes. A casino that ignores complaints scores poorly regardless of other results.
We weight unresolved complaints more heavily than resolved ones

Update Policy
Casino terms, ownership, and licensing change frequently. We maintain the following update schedule:
Every 6 months: Full re-review of all ranked casinos including new withdrawal test, bonus terms check, and complaint research.
Immediately: Any change to licensing, ownership, or major bonus terms triggers an immediate review update. We monitor industry news daily.
On reader report: If a reader reports a discrepancy between our review and their experience, we investigate and update within 5 business days.
Every page on the site displays a "Last updated" date so you can see when the information was last verified.
